Guoqin Xia is a scholar working on Organic Chemistry, Inorganic Chemistry and Small Animals. According to data from OpenAlex, Guoqin Xia has authored 18 papers receiving a total of 1.1k indexed citations (citations by other indexed papers that have themselves been cited), including 17 papers in Organic Chemistry, 4 papers in Inorganic Chemistry and 1 paper in Small Animals. Recurrent topics in Guoqin Xia's work include Catalytic C–H Functionalization Methods (14 papers), Catalytic Cross-Coupling Reactions (6 papers) and Radical Photochemical Reactions (5 papers). Guoqin Xia is often cited by papers focused on Catalytic C–H Functionalization Methods (14 papers), Catalytic Cross-Coupling Reactions (6 papers) and Radical Photochemical Reactions (5 papers). Guoqin Xia collaborates with scholars based in China and United States. Guoqin Xia's co-authors include Jin‐Quan Yu, Pritha Verma, Pankaj Jain, Xiyan Lu, Xiuling Han, Marcus E. Farmer, Kap‐Sun Yeung, Shiwei Tao, Michael A. Poss and Peng Wang and has published in prestigious journals such as Nature, Proceedings of the National Academy of Sciences and Journal of the American Chemical Society.
